This error can happen if there's an AAAA record, but it contains the ipv4 address packed inside a ipv6 mask.

If the AAAA record says ::ffff:10.0.0.105, then you can either fix DNS or do what's in the blog, which should stop checking for quad A records.



It's a good write-up but I wish this blog post went just a little bit deeper with the investigation to confirm whether this is the issue (ollama.tymscar.com having an AAAA record); it's missing the answer to "Why is the JVM trying (or initializing toward) an IPv6 path first and not gracefully falling back?"
